Originally Posted by Teh Snaps
FAWKING IPOD

When i plug it to my computer its keeps saying do not disconnect!!!! Being saying that for 20 hours! Then when i unplug it it doesnt add my songs
To reset iPod, iPod (Scroll Wheel), and iPod (Touch Wheel):


Press and hold the Play/Pause and Menu buttons until the Apple/iPod logo appears (about 6 to 10 seconds).

To reset a Click Wheel iPod including iPod mini, iPod mini (2nd generation), iPod with Color Display (iPod photo) iPod (Click Wheel), iPod nano, and iPod (5th generation, iPod with video):


Press and hold the Menu and Select buttons until the Apple logo appears (about 6 to 10 seconds).

Once it is back to normal, be sure you eject it from itunes before you disconnect it.
